Transaction ccc700496a8f618cca15bae207adfa7db8533f11e75b13020e492ff3e8f08c03

1 Input
2 Outputs
  • ccc700496a8f618cca15bae207adfa7db8533f11e75b13020e492ff3e8f08c03:0
  • value  14062485
    address  34Pnd1F84Q6jHAA7x4S5Nv6hiPLsXqHNQC
  • ccc700496a8f618cca15bae207adfa7db8533f11e75b13020e492ff3e8f08c03:1
  • value  1300348823
    address  3Qf63S7iNWya2he2GNrnxjdKwsszMVNotK